Indocin
Generic Name: Indomethacin US Brand Name: Indocin Brand Name(s): Indomethacin is marketed under many trade names around the world, including: Apo-Indomethacin, Catlep, Chrono-Indocid, Dolazol, Dometin, Indacin, Indocid, Indom UsesIndomethacin is used to treat pain or inflammation caused by many conditions such as arthritis, gout, ankylosing spondylitis, bursitis or tendinitis. It is also being used to reduce tumor-induced suppression of the immune system and to increase the effectiveness of anticancer drugs. Active Ingredients: Indomethacin Inactive Ingredients: Colloidal silicon dioxide, FD&C Blue 1, FD&C Red 3, gelatin, lactose, lecithin, magnesium stearate, and titanium dioxide. Dosage and FormsIndomethacin comes as capsules, suspension and ointment. Indomethacin capsules are used orally in dose 25-50 mg, 2-3 times daily after nutrition. In children older than 14 years recommended dose is 1.5-2.5 mg per kg body weight, divided in three takes. Maximal dose in adults should not exceed 200 mg /24 hours and for children older than 14 years - 150 mg /24 hours. Treatment courses longer than 7 days are not recommendable. Symptoms of overdose may include: upset stomach; vomiting; headache; dizziness; confusion; extreme tiredness; feeling of numbness, pricking, burning, or creeping on the skin; seizures. Contraindications and PrecautionsIndomethacin should be used with care in patients with renal and liver diseases or ulcer disease in remission. Systemic application of Indomethacin may cause changes in several laboratory tests, including: elevation of the glucose, bilirubin, transaminases, creatine, and urea serum level; prolongs the bleeding time; reduced the creatine clearance; and reduces osmolality of the urine. Application of the capsules in drivers and machine operating persons is not recommendable, as the medicine may provoke side reactions (somnolence, color sensitivity disorders, and diplopia), disturbing the concentration capabilities. Side EffectsThe most common side effects are n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ach discomfort, heartburn, rash, headache, dizziness and drowsiness. Indomethacin may cause or worsen stomach or intestinal bleeding or ulcers. It may lead to perforation of the intestine. Indomethacin also can increase blood pressure and decrease kidney function. Individuals who have nasal polyps or are allergic to aspirin or other NSAIDs should not use Indomethacin because there is an increased risk of severe allergic reactions in these individuals. InteractionsIndomethacin potentiates cumarin anticoagulant activity, activity of the oral antidiabetics, corticosteroids, nifedipin and verapamil. Concomitant administration with other NSAID and aspirin increases the risk of ulceration. Indomethacin reduces the renal clearance of lithium preparation; inhibits the vasodilating effect of nitroglycerin; increases toxicity of the aminoglycoside antibiotics. |
